This technique is unique because it works on the principle that your emotions and your breath are intrinsically linked. When you are angry, your breath becomes short and quick; when you are sad, it becomes long and deep. By consciously altering your breathing pattern, you can shift your emotional state. Sudarshan Kriya uses three distinct breathing rhythms to release accumulated stress, fatigue, and negative emotions like anger, frustration, and depression, leaving you calm yet energized, and focused yet relaxed. It is often described as a "deep stress detox" for the body and mind.

So Hum is known as the "natural mantra" because it mimics the sound of natural human breath.
